Water Control Valve Inspection

- Start the engine and run it at idle speed.
- Select mode and check the rod position and vacuum at port A.WATER CONTROL VALVE INSPECTION
Mode MAX A/C A/C Vent Panel/Floor Floor Floor/Defroster Defroster Rod position B A A A A A A Vacuum at port A YES NO NO NO NO NO NO - If rod position and/or vacuum appearance at port A is not as specifications, check the following:
- If vacuum at port A appears in MAX A/C mode but rod position is not correct, replace the water control valve.
- If vacuum at port A appears in A/C, Vent, Panel/Floor, Floor, Floor/Defroster and Defroster modes, check the vacuum control valve.
- If vacuum at port A does not appear in MAX A/C mode, check for leak in a vacuum line and at the vacuum control valve.
NOTE: When replacing the water control valve, connect heater hoses to heater control valve properly.
